用JQ实现购物车连接数据库的功能,怎样取到数据库在页面显示的单价值,谢谢
Posted
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了用JQ实现购物车连接数据库的功能,怎样取到数据库在页面显示的单价值,谢谢相关的知识,希望对你有一定的参考价值。
<script>
$(function ()
var t = $("#text_box1");
$("#add1").click(function ()
t.val(parseInt(t.val()) + 1)
setTotal(); GetCount();
)
$("#min1").click(function ()
t.val(parseInt(t.val()) - 1)
setTotal(); GetCount();
)
function setTotal()
$("#total1").html((parseInt(t.val()) * 9).toFixed(2));
$("#newslist-1").val(parseInt(t.val()) * 9);//这里的9表是单价,我想把他变成不固定的,比如从数据库读出来的值在一个<label id="price">标签中
setTotal();
)
</script>
<input id="min1" name="" style=" width:20px; height:18px;border:1px solid #ccc;" type="button" value="-" />
<input id="text_box1" name="" type="text" value="1" style=" width:30px; text-align:center; border:1px solid #ccc;" />
<input id="add1" name="" style=" width:20px; height:18px;border:1px solid #ccc;" type="button" value="+" />
我是想放到JQ代码中,照你这样 这句话应该是“$("#newslist-1").val(parseInt(t.val()) * price);” 是这样吗 如果9是一个读取数据库的一句代码 也能这样写?
追答对
本回答被提问者采纳php的购物车中的数组在下订单时怎样传到数据库中
在数据库中弄一个设置一个数组字段,然后接受IDSQL语句查询,正常输出;
打算数组:
$infoarray=explode(\'|,|\',$row[infoarray\']);
然后输出:
<?php echo infoarray$infoarray[0]?> //例如:数量
<?php echo infoarray$infoarray[1]?> //例如:单价(当然可以更多...) 参考技术A 在表单里放几个隐藏域 在value里写你要提交的数据 然后用POST方式提交表单。。。就可以在$_POST里得到值了
以上是关于用JQ实现购物车连接数据库的功能,怎样取到数据库在页面显示的单价值,谢谢的主要内容,如果未能解决你的问题,请参考以下文章